Moonshine, sunlight: the process

 This one was written in February 2018, and it happened as a sort of stream of consciousness - I just let the words flow as they pleased. 

I don't know if it's obvious by my wording but my initial intention was to reference and sort of pay homage to Apollo and his sister Artemis, two great figures of the greek mythology.

Apollo for his influence on poets and light as some of his attributes, and Artemis for her association with the moon, wilderness, and young femininity...

I as a poet and lover of the moon who always had these godly siblings at the back of my mind, hope I did them justice for what they represent as a whole and maybe even in my own life.
